12 Steps of MLP

1: We admitted we were powerless over Les pauls and that our lives had become unmanageable.
2: Came to believe that a new Les Paul could restore us to sanity.
3: Made a decision to turn our will and our cash over to Gibson and owners as we understood them.
4: Made a searching and fearless inventory of current Les Pauls.
5: Admitted to MLP, to ourselves and to our cats the exact nature of our wrongs.
6: Were entirely ready to have Gibson remove all these defects of character.
7: Humbly asked ebay to remove our fenders.
8: Made a list of all Guitars we had harmed, and became willing to make amends to them all.
9: Made direct amends to such Guitars wherever possible, except when to do so would get in the way of more Les Pauls.
10: Continued to take inventory and when A Good Les Paul came up, we promptly bought it.
11: Sought through practice and MLP to improve our conscious contact with Guitars, as we understood them, asking only for knowledge of fakes and good deals and the power to carry that out.
12: Having had a spiritual awakening as the result of these steps, we tried to carry this message to MLP, and to practice these principles in all our affairs.

Yeah...I'm getting to that point. I've bought 5 guitars just in the past year...

I'm goin' with these questions here on out. If I can answer 'em to my satisfaction...then sure, get the guitar...

1. Can you really afford it in light of the other bills that you have?

2. What will this guitar/gear give you that you already don’t have now?

3. Do you want this guitar specifically for cosmetic reasons alone?

4. If you bought the guitar, how often would you actually play it?

5. What would you have to sell if you got this other guitar?

6. Would your family members be sympathetic or antipathetic over another guitar purchase?

7. Do you already own a model of this guitar or something like it?

8. Is the price worth it in terms of the quality vs. the features?

9. Sonically, what does this guitar offer that the others do not? (Tone wise, etc.)

10. Do you already own guitars that you rarely or never play? Why don’t you play those guitars?

11. Have you tweaked out guitars that you already own to play and sound as best as they can?

12. Have you played the guitar or something like it prior to considering this purchase?

13. If you're considering the guitar as an investment, would you be able to sell it at a profit after purchasing it and making minor adjustments to it?

14. Do you really "need" this piece of gear?

in my practice, below are the definitions i use with patients regarding a "want" versus a "need."

"want" – a preference, something desired but not essential to one's saftey or sense of well-being, optional, additive, negotiable.

"need" – essential to one's saftey (i.e., physical, psychological, emotional) or sense of well-being, non-negotiable, a fixed requirement, the maintenance of is critical.

clearly, based on the above definitions, there is a stringent difference between the two – which is not to rule out obtaining what one wants provided one's needs are met first and/or not at the detriment of another.
